Tucked away in BC’s sun-drenched Okanagan Valley, Vernon blends an upbeat downtown scene with beautiful rural scenery. In summer, Vernon’s trio of lakes attract legions of vacationers, and Vernon vacation rentals are a great way to make the most of the sunshine and take advantage of the city’s lakeside setting. The best properties boast coveted lakefront locations, complete with private swimming beaches, sunny decks, and gorgeous views. Visit in winter, meanwhile, and Vernon serves up some of BC’s best downhill and cross-country skiing.

As the oldest city in the Okanagan, Vernon has plenty of history to soak up. Start with a tour of historic O'Keefe Ranch, then enjoy a leisurely afternoon tea at Mackie Lake House. Thanks to its fertile soil and sunny climate, the Okanagan produces some of North America’s best wines. Vernon is a great base for exploring the region, so why not designate a driver and sip your way through Lake Country’s world-class vineyards? With rolling hills and leafy nooks, Vernon’s wineries make for stunning wedding venues.
With sumptuous swimming beaches, great fishing and plenty of hiking trails, Kalamalka Lake Provincial Park offers something for everyone. Nearby Okanagan Lake is also lined with some attractive beaches, all within a few minutes of downtown Vernon. Little ones will love Davison Orchards, a family-friendly farm where you can ride tractors, cuddle farm animals, and guzzle down fresh apple juice. When winter arrives, Vernon transforms into a snow sports hub. It’s just half an hour from the legendary Silver Star Mountain Resort, famous for its champagne powder and sweeping slopes.
With warm, dry summers and snowy winters, Vernon has a slightly more moderate climate than other cities in the Okanagan Valley. Spring brings an explosion of colorful wildflowers, while fall sees Vernon’s aspen and cottonwood trees turn brilliant shades of red, orange, and yellow. Thanks to variations in altitude, Vernon’s seasons are incredibly elastic. This means you can enjoy a morning round of golf in the valley, then hit the slopes at Silver Star.
Vernon is located in the northern end of the Okanagan Valley, in British Columbia’s Southern Interior. It’s surrounded by rolling grasslands and shimmering lakes, with distant views of BC’s Monashee Mountain range. As well as swimming beaches, Vernon also maintains a handful of designated dog beaches.
